Internal information means the inside working of any person/company/organization/business. Usually such information is confidential and not for public. Most companies have policies regarding release of internal information.

Internal information can typically be found within an organization's database, intranet, company files, or through communication with colleagues, managers, or other internal stakeholders. It is information that is specific to the organization and not readily available to the public.
